Reverse light color is brown.

See my thread on this issue here: http://www.expeditionforum.com/f45/replacement-contacts-rear-loom-connector-29460/

Note that if you go the clean route like I did, you may have to drill out the holes for the orange and brown wires on the Ford plug. It's easy to do, just remove the white and red internal plastic parts of the connector (use a small pick to fish them out, they are not held in by any tabs).
